.......Hard starting and running problems.
There are a number of previous posts from folks having similar problems with this engine or associated parts. So far no answers I've found fix mine. So....
Mine starts in the parking lot, then won't start at the Lake, when it does finally run, It won't start after sitting for several hours.
The oil pressure comes up to 50# as indicated on the gauge while cranking the engine. As some folks have stated the fuel pump is pressure activated. Is there any way to test this fuel pump to see if its working or how do I check the sending unit that activates the pump?

I'm not an expert, but I'd look at the fuel system. Specifically the path that the fuel takes from the tank to the carb. My thoughts lean towards the angle that the boat sits at on the trailer vs in the water. Maybe with the bow up high on the trailer, enough gas gets by (doesn't need much without a load) to run. Once it is in the water, it would have to pull a vaccum against the tank/fuel line/anti-siphon valve/fuel filter to raise the fuel to the carb.
